Number: 2642
Proto-Semitic: *ʔayaw-t- ~ *ʔawiy-
Afroasiatic etymology: Afroasiatic etymology
Meaning: 'goat'
Eblaitic: (?) a-wi-um = Sum. [DÀR]A?.DÀ [MEE IV 1251']. // To be normalized as /ʔarwiyum/ - see *ʔarwiy- (on the orthographic conventions underlying this interpretation v. [Conti Ebla 19, 32ff.]) or /ʔawiyum/. Hardly to be identified with *ʔayyal- No. ... as proposed in [Bonechi-Conti 10].
Tigre: ʔäyot 'Ziege, Zicklein' Rein. Bed., 37 (not in LH)
Gurage: Gog wǝtǝňňä, Muh Msq wǝttǝňňä, Cha wǝtǝnä, Eža wǝttǝnnä 'the young (male) of a goat or a sheep, *ram' <Cush: Kam wātānču 'calf', Had wātānčo LGur 670; hardly so for semantic reasons
